1.2 Step 1 – Bake and cut heart-shaped cakes
This recipe is divided into three easy parts: how to make a heart shaped cake, the frosting, and how to assemble it all! You’ll quickly create a beautiful heart-shaped cake with these steps.
- Prep pans and preheat o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350° Fahrenheit. Use pan spray on one 8-inch round pan and one 8-inch square pan, then line them with parchment paper. After spraying the parchment, set the pans aside.
- Whisk dry ingredients: In a medium bowl, sift together the fl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and baking powder. Add sugar and salt to this mix and whisk them together. Set this aside.
- Whisk wet ingredients, and combine: In a large bowl, whisk together buttermilk, oil, eggs, vinegar, vanilla, and red food coloring. Now, add your flour mixture to these liquid ingredients and whisk until the batter is smooth.
- Bake: Evenly distribute the batter between the two prepared pans. Bake for 30-35 minutes. The cake is ready when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or the cake springs back when lightly pressed.
- Cool: Allow the cakes to cool for 10-15 minutes before turning them out onto a cooling rack to finish cooling. While the cake cools, prepare your cream cheese frosting.

1.3 Step 2 – Making the cream cheese frosting
The next step in learning how to make a heart shaped cake and how to achieve a perfect frosting for it involves preparing the cream cheese frosting:
- Combine butter and cream cheese: Start by placing the butter and cream cheese in a large mixing bowl or a stand mixer. Cream them together until they are thoroughly mixed and achieve a creamy consistency.
- Incorporate vanilla: Then, introduce the vanilla extract to the mixture and beat it in. During this process, you might need to scrape down the sides and bottom of the bowl to ensure that everything is evenly mixed and no ingredient is left out.
- Add powdered sugar: Slowly mix the powdered sugar into the creamy mixture. Begin at a low speed to incorporate the sugar and then gradually increase the speed. Continue beating until the frosting reaches a fluffy and smooth texture, ideal for your heart-shaped cake.

1.4 Step 3 – Fill and crumb coat
Begin by placing the first cake layer on a cutting board. To create the pointed end of the heart, use a serrated knife and follow these steps on how to make a heart shaped cake. It’s often easiest to do this by eye. Continue the process with any additional cake layers. Utilize the first trimmed cake layer as a template for the others to streamline the process. If you’re not serving the cake on the turntable, trim an 8-inch cardboard cake round in the same fashion as the cake layers. This becomes the base of your heart-shaped cake and simplifies the transfer off the turntable once decorated.

On the turntable, place the cardboard base from Step 1. Before adding the first cake layer, spread a bit of buttercream on the base. Position the two curved pieces cut in Step 1 at the top of the heart, securing them with buttercream. Next, add a layer of filling and then the second layer of cake. Attach the curved heart pieces with buttercream as you did before. To accentuate the heart shape, apply a thin crumb coat of buttercream, effectively sealing in any crumbs. Refrigerate the crumb-coated cake for at least 30 minutes to harden the frosting, completing the steps on how do I make a heart shaped cake.

1.5 Step 4 – Decorate
Discover how to make a heart shaped cake with endless decoration possibilities, inviting you to unleash your creativity! To recreate the design shown, begin by applying light pink buttercream frosting (using AmeriColor Soft Pink) to your heart-shaped cake. This process is similar to frosting a round cake, and perhaps even simpler. For a smooth finish, use an icing smoother on the sides.
Next, employ a small angled spatula to gently pull the frosting that gathers at the top edges inward, creating crisp, clean lines. Chill the frosted cake for a minimum of 20 minutes while preparing the remaining buttercream. Divide the remaining buttercream into three bowls. In the first, blend a few drops of AmeriColor Chili Pepper and Super Red to achieve a rich red tone, adjusting the color as needed. Transfer a few tablespoons of this deep red buttercream to the second bowl, mixing it to form a medium pink hue. Finally, add about a teaspoon of this medium pink to the third bowl to create a light pinkish cream color.

Utilize Wilton Tip 1M for piping elegant swirls in any pattern you desire on the cake. To add texture, fill gaps by creating swirls with Wilton Tip 32 and stars with Tips 4B and 32.
Complete your heart-shaped masterpiece with a sprinkle of Sprinkle Pop Vintage Rose Gold sprinkles, which harmoniously complement the buttercream palette. 2. Tips for making heart-shaped cakes
Making a cake from scratch might seem challenging, but with these easy tips and tricks, you’ll learn how to make a heart shaped cake that turns out perfectly every time! Just remember these straightforward guidelines and your homemade heart-shaped creation will be a success.
- Chill your cake: For easier cutting and handling, especially when learning how to make a cake heart, chill your cake before frosting. A cool cake simplifies the process significantly.
- Ingredients at room temperature: Achieve a smooth batter by using wet ingredients at room temperature. Set out eggs and dairy products about 30 minutes before starting your cake.
- Homemade buttermilk: No buttermilk? No problem! Easily make your own at home for your heart-shaped cake with a simple 2-ingredient recipe available here.

- Avoid overmixing: Mix the cake batter just until smooth. Overmixing leads to gluten formation, resulting in a rubbery cake texture.
- Experiment with frosting: For a chocolate twist on your heart-shaped cake, try my chocolate cream cheese frosting. Or opt for white chocolate buttercream for a sweeter touch.
- Essential crumb coat: Don’t skip this step when making a heart-shaped cake. The first frosting layer acts as a glue, holding the cake together and trapping crumbs. This ensures a smooth application for the next layer of frosting.
